==History==&lt;br /&gt;
During the middle of the nineteenth century,  [[Carr, Tagore and Company]] transported coal from Narayankuri ghat on the [[Damodar River]] to [[Kolkata]], then known as Calcutta. However, as the flow of water in the river was inconsistent, supplies were irregular. Construction of what was then considered to be the [[Howrah–Delhi main line]] was started in 1859, when the Khana Junction-[[Rajmahal]] line was built. In 1866 Kolkata –and Delhi were directly linked. With the completion of the {{convert|406 |km}} long line connecting Raniganj with [[Kiul Junction|Kiul]] in 1871, a &amp;quot;shorter main line&amp;quot; was in position. Initially, it was called the chord line.
